*Chapter on mindfulness and self-compassion.
*Increased emphasis on simple, real-time self-care activities.
*New examples from additional master therapists and hundreds of workshop participants.
*Up-to-date research findings on therapist stress and resilience.
*Discussions of competence constellations, building on self-care strengths, moral stress, deliberate practice, presession preparation, journaling, and multiculturalism.

About the Author
John C. Norcross, PhD, ABPP, is Distinguished Professor of Psychology at the University of Scranton, Adjunct Professor of Psychiatry at the State University of New York Upstate Medical University, and a board-certified clinical psychologist. Past president of the Division of Clinical Psychology and Division of Psychotherapy of the American Psychological Association (APA), he has served on the APA's governing Council of Representatives and the Board of Educational Affairs. With more than 400 scholarly publications, Dr. Norcross is a recipient of the Distinguished Career Contribution to Education and Training Award from the APA and the Pennsylvania Professor of the Year Award from the Carnegie Foundation, and is a Distinguished Practitioner of the National Academies of Practice. Dr. Norcross has conducted workshops and research on graduate study in psychology for many years.
